Homemade Biscuits

Homemade Biscuits takes only 3 ingredients to make and the biscuits comes out flaky, golden brown.

Ingredients:

• 2 cups Self Rising Flour

• 1/2  cup Butter, cut into pieces

• 2/4 cup Milk

Instructions:

  1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ees and grease a baking pan with cooking spray.
  2. In a bowl add in the flour and butter, mix well until crumble.
  3. Pour in the milk and mixed well with clean hands until dough pulls away side of the bowl.
  4. Place the dough on a flour surface and use a rolling pin to roll out the dough.
  5. Use biscuit cutter to cut the dough in circles.
  6. Place dough on the greased baking pan.
  7. Bake for 12 minutes until golden brown.
